Check Digit Verification of cas no

The CAS Registry Mumber 1609404-49-0 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,6,0,9,4,0 and 4 respectively; the second part has 2 digits, 4 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 1609404-49:
(9*1)+(8*6)+(7*0)+(6*9)+(5*4)+(4*0)+(3*4)+(2*4)+(1*9)=160
160 % 10 = 0
So 1609404-49-0 is a valid CAS Registry Number.

Octafunctionalized biphenylenes: Molecular precursors for isomeric graphene nanostructures

Schluetter, Florian,Nishiuchi, Tomohiko,Enkelmann, Volker,Muellen, Klaus

, p. 1538 - 1542 (2014)

A straightforward method for the octafunctionalization of biphenylene based on the [2+2]-cycloaddition of an aryne intermediate has been developed. This enabled a North-South extension of biphenylene towards isomeric graphene nanoribbons composed of four-, six-, and eight-membered rings. This procedure furthermore allowed an East-West expansion to [n]phenylenes with different lengths. For the fabrication of isomeric nanongraphenes, octaarylbiphenylenes decorated with phenyl, pyrenyl, and thieno substituents were prepared. The subsequent oxidative cyclodehydrogenation provided an expanded helicene as a model compound.
